18” CLOTH IZANNAH WALKER. A wonderful and rare early doll with sweet expression. She has painted ringlets in front of ears and going around head. Brown painted eyes and a hint of a smile. Dressed appropriately in very early brown floral cotton with red wool slip and muslin underwear. She has a red cotton poke bonnet and comes with early patchwork quilt. A very appealing doll that would enhance any collection. CONDITION: Normal wear on face and neck with more wear to back of head. Her nose has been repaired and her hands and arms are repainted.
